Mortgage lenders in Orange County

45,570 mortgages were made in Orange County, California, in 2025, by 694 lenders. The median rate their borrowers got was 6.740% on a median loan of $515,000. Of 61,443 decisions, 12,820 were denials — 20.9%, most often for debt-to-income ratio.

Counts, medians and denial shares are computed from the Home Mortgage Disclosure Act loan-level file for 2025, published by the Consumer Financial Protection Bureau through the FFIEC: every application a covered lender received, as the lender reported it. Branches and deposits come from the FDIC Summary of Deposits as of 30 June 2026, and bank balance sheets from the FDIC institutions directory. A median rate is what borrowers got, not what you will be offered — it depends on the loan, the property, your credit and the market on the day, and no figure here is a quote. A median over fewer than 10 loans is not shown: it is a number with no meaning and a real person's rate half-exposed. Those cells say "under 10 loans" and the count is still published.
